What to look for when booking executive travel Sheffield

The strongest operators are not just selling a car. They are selling certainty. Before booking, customers should pay attention to the things that genuinely affect the journey.

Start with licensing, insurance and driver checks. These are basic trust markers, but they matter more when the booking is time-sensitive or involves family members, colleagues or guests. Then look at availability. A company that offers 24-hour service is far better placed to handle early flights, overnight returns and unusual collection times.

Fleet range is another practical point. Not every journey needs the same vehicle. A solo airport run has different needs from a wedding party or a sporting group. The ability to carry between 1 and 16 passengers gives customers more flexibility and avoids having to book with multiple providers.

Pricing matters too, but it should be viewed in context. Executive transport is not the same product as a standard taxi. The real comparison is not only the fare on paper. It is whether the service arrives on time, handles the route properly, presents well and takes the stress out of the journey. Cheap can become expensive very quickly when plans start going wrong.
